Web taemy's Site
자세한 사항은 아래 공지링크.
http://notice.textcube.org/ko/43

몇가지 수정작업을 하면서 확인.

1. 가장 핵심은 owner 가 blogid 로 바뀌었다는 것임.
글로벌 변수만 바뀐 것이 아니라, DB 컬럼명도 바뀌었습니다.

2. requireComponent('Tattertools.Function.misc');
를  requireComponent('Textcube.Function.misc');  로  바꾸는 것은 필수는 아님.
(Textcube 로 바꾸면 태터툴즈에서는 안되겠죠.)


ps. 플러그인을 사용하면서 문제되는 부분이 있으면 추가예정.
위의 blogid 만 바꿔도 동작에는 별 이상이 없음.

이올린에 북마크하기(0) 이올린에 추천하기(0)
이미 알고 있을 것 같지만, 혹시 모르는 분을 위해 글을 남겨 놓습니다.

태터툴즈의 플러그인은 여러가지 기능을 사용할 수 있어 무척 편리하다.


플러그인을 {태터툴즈폴더}/plugins  에 설치하면, 기본 미사용으로 나오게 된다.
'미사용' 을 클릭하면 '사용중' 으로 표시되고 사용할 수 있게 된다.

그런데, 이때 '설정' 값이 필요한 경우가 있다.
'설정' 을 클릭해 각 플러그인에 맞는 설정값을 입력하면 된다.

이때 주의할 것은 '설정' 값으로 설정한 후에  다시 '미사용' 으로 하게 되면
그동안 설정한 값이 사라져 버린다. ( 재미삼아(?) '미사용/사용중' 을 누르면 설정 다시 해야 한다. ^^ )

물론 다시 설정하면 되지만, 복잡한 설정이나 값이 많은 설정을 한 경우 곤란할 수가 있다.

이상! 짧은 팁.

이올린에 북마크하기(0) 이올린에 추천하기(0)
http://taemy.experlab.com/288
지난글에서 언급했던 애드클릭스/애드센스 동시게재 테스트 와 광고안보기 설정을 할 수 있는
태터 플러그인을 임시로 공개합니다.(0.4 버전) - 처음보시면 위 글을 먼저 읽어보세요.

그냥 테스트 하실 분만 사용하세요.
아직 손 볼 곳이 있어서 정식(?) 공개는 좀더 나중에 할 예정입니다.




위 파일을 다운로드 하시고, 태터 플러그인 디렉토리에 복사를 하시고, 압축해제 하세요.
{태터디렉토리}/plugins/TM_adRandom 의 위치에 폴더 생성되면 됩니다.
그 폴더안에 index.php , index.xml , cookie.js 파일이 있습니다.

일반적인 태터툴즈 플러그인 설치방법대로 하시면 됩니다.


1. 기본 설정

애드클릭스 와 애드센스 를 동시게재하려는 경우 '랜덤게재' 를 선택하시면 됩니다.
동시게재를 하지 않고, 그냥 애드센스, 애드클릭스 중 하나를 쓰고 '광고안보기' 설정을 사용하려고 하면
그냥 '애드클릭스' 또는 '애드센스' 를 선택하세요.

그 아래에는 애드센스, 애드클릭스 별로 '광고 스크립트' 를 적절하게 입력하시면 됩니다.

그리고 스킨편집으로 들어가서 적절한 위치에 치환자 를 삽입하세요.

컨텐츠광고 1~3 개 , 사이드광고 1~2개 , 텍스트광고 1~2개 로 구분을 했지만,
실제로 구분되는 것은 아니고, 아래의 각각의 치환자를 적당한 위치에 넣으시면 됩니다.
([ 와 # 사이 , # 와 ] 사이의 공백은 없애고, 입력하세요.)

[ ##_TM_ADCRandom_01_## ] : 3개 - [ ##_TM_ADCRandom_02_## ] , [ ##_TM_ADCRandom_03_## ]
[ ##_TM_ADSRandom_01_## ] : 2개 ,
[ ##_TM_ADTRandom_01_## ] : 2개

입니다. ( 숫자부분을 적절하게 바꿔주세요.)

%주의% - 스킨편집 할때 모든 위치에 적용되는 것이 아니라, 글 내용 부분에 적용이 됩니다.
즉, <div class="entry"> 로 감싸인 부분 안에서 적용이 됩니다.
그이외의 위치에는 적용되지 않습니다.


2. 광고안보기 설정

주의할 것은 '광고안보기' 설정을 하실때 ,
광고 스크립트 내에 [ ##_TM_ADs_toggle_## ]  를 입력해 주셔야 합니다. (사이 공백제거)

특별히 사용상의 어려움은 없을 것입니다.
문제되는 부분은 없지만, 가급적 테스트 하실 분만 사용하세요.

추후 보완할 부분을 수정후 정식 공개예정.
이올린에 북마크하기(0) 이올린에 추천하기(0)
태터툴즈 플러그인 으로 오픈아이디(OpenID) 를 적용했습니다.

http://coolengineer.com/395 의 플러그인을 적용하였음.(다운로드 )

답글을 달때 오픈아이디를 사용하실 수 있습니다.
오픈아이디를 가지고 계신분은 테스트 해보세요. ^^

태터툴즈의 플러그인을 분석해서 위키,포럼에 적용시켜봐야 겠습니다.
태터툴즈의 답글보다는 더 많은 기능이 필요해서 더 복잡할 듯 합니다.


추가 : 테스트 해 보았습니다.

openID 로그인을 하는 화면입니다. (myid.net 을 이용하였음)
아래 문구를 보면 "사이트제공약관" 도 처리할 수 있나 봅니다.(좀더 확인)
별칭은 아래 댓글의 이름으로 사용이 됩니다.



오픈아이디로 로그인후에 태터툴즈에서 댓글 다는 부분 입니다.
블로그 도메인을 가지고 있으시면 오픈아이디의 Delegation 을 사용하는 것이 좋을 듯 합니다.
(오픈아이디에서 Delegation 이 핵심인듯)
아니면 아래 그림 처럼 OOO.myid.net 에 홈페이지로 나옵니다.(블로그 주소로 매번 고쳐야 되니 불편하네요)

           (태터툴즈의 댓글다는 부분 - 오픈아이디 로그인후의 화면)
이올린에 북마크하기(0) 이올린에 추천하기(0)
애드센스, 애드클릭스 를 동시간에 동일페이지에
게재하는 방식이 아니라, 시간차를 두어 게재되도록 하는
태터툴즈용 플러그인을 제작하였다.



위 레이아웃 처럼  시험삼아 3군데에 배치를 해 보았다.(맨 아랫부분은 텍스트 링크 방식이다.)
이렇게 배치 한 상태에서  애드클릭스, 애드센스 가 랜덤하게 나오게 하였다.

블로그내의 다른 글을 클릭하다 보면, 바뀌는 것을 볼 수 있다.

플러그인은 좀더 손을 보고 공개할 예정.
1. 애드센스 만 나오게 하기, 애드클릭스 만 나오게 하기, 랜덤하게 나오게 하기
2. 랜덤하게 나오게 하기 에서 나오는 비율 정하기 ( 3:1 , 2:1 , 5:1 등 )
등의 기능을 더 추가할 예정.

그런데, 이 방법과 그냥 배치를 다르게 하는 방식중 어느것이 효과적일지는 테스트를 해봐야 겠다.

ps. 추가 기능 및 의견 받습니다.

이올린에 북마크하기(0) 이올린에 추천하기(0)
태터툴즈 플러그인을 만들고 있다.

이전 포스트인 애드센스, 애드클릭스 관련
일명 광고 시간차 게재 플러그인

다른 플러그인을 참조로 태터툴즈의 플러그인 구조를 파악하고 있다.
잠깐 보았지만, 그리 어렵지는 않은 듯(몇가지 규칙만 알면..)

딱히 이 플러그인이 필요할지는 모르겠다.
일종의 실험적인 것이다. - 애드센스, 애드클릭스
어차피 마이너 블로그인 이 '개발로그-DevLog' 는 수익이 나지 않으니,
실험을 위해서 이 한몸 ..(뭐라고? ^^)

특히 애드클릭스 는 아직 베타이기 때문에 정착하려면 상당한 시일이 걸릴 듯 하다.
과연 애드센스, 앞으로 나올 야후의 YPN 과 경쟁을 해서 어느정도 자리를 잡을 것인가?

언제쯤 플러그인이 나올 수 있을까? ( 이번주 내로 가능하겠어? )

현재 구상하고 있는 상태는 같은 형태의(사이즈,위치) 애드센스와 애드클릭스 광고를
시간차 로 게재하도록 하는 것이다.
본문 오른쪽 부분에 하나 , 본문 하단 부분에 하나  이런식으로.
텍스트 형태(한줄)도 같은 방식.

random 으로 애드센스, 애드클릭스 를 번갈아 가면서 보여주는 방식으로 처리 예정.

ps. 샘플로 애드클릭스 위치를 맞춰보고 있는데, 애드센스 보다 위치 및 크기를 조절하기가 어렵다.
 사이즈를 조정하면 고정이 되어야 하는데, 광고에 따라 늘었다 줄었다 한다.(이해할 수 없다.)
 그리고, IE7 과 FF 에서 다르게 보인다.(디자인상 예쁘긴 한데, 그에 비해 맞추기가 어렵다)

추가 : 현재 플러그인이 작동하고 있다.
포스트를 보다보면, 애드센스가 보일때도 있고, 애드클릭스가 보일때도 있다.
random 으로 표시되도록 설정하였다.
조만간 태터툴즈 플러그인을 공개할 예정.

이올린에 북마크하기(0) 이올린에 추천하기(0)
기본 me2day 의 rss 제공이
날짜(하루치) -> 하루치 올라온글 으로 되어 있다.

올라온 글을 따로따로 보기가 힘들다.

그래서.
http://me2day.net/comfuture/2007/03/15#12:43:08
거친마루 님께서
http://pipes.yahoo.com/pipes/pipe.info?_id=HkCxjqLS2xGADUgG6kjTQA
처럼 각 올라온 글을 따로 분리해 주셨다.

이 rss 피드를 가지고 플러그인을 만들려고 한다.

이 피드를 플톡의 js 로만 된 플러그인 을 이용하려는데,
제대로 처리를 해주지 못한다.


일단 여기까지 - 더 해보고, 다른 방법을 써야 할지도 모르겠다.

------------------------------------------------------------------
3월 20일 추가
어제에 이어 추가로 더 작업을 해보았음.

내부적으로
John Resig의 RSS to JSON Convertor(http://ejohn.org/projects/rss2json/)
대신에 거친마루님의 yahoo pipe   를 사용하였음.
그리고 prototype.js 를 부분 사용하였음.

작동에서 초점을 맞추어 몇가지 눈에 거슬리는 부분이 있음.(일단 공개)
추후 수정을 하게된다면 다시 올릴예정.


아래 코드를 'view plain' 으로 열고 복사해서, 스킨편집으로 가서 적당한 곳에 넣으시면 됩니다.
제 블로그 처럼 본문 하단 에 넣거나, 사이드 바에 넣어도 됩니다.

자신의 블로그에 맞게 아래부분을 적당히 바꿔주세요.
id 는 자신의 아이디로, 닉네임도 그냥 id 로 넣어도 되구요
사이드바에 넣는 경우나 제목을 넣고 싶으면 닉네임도 넣어주세요.

var size = 5;  // 출력 개수
var length = 70; // 항목당 표현 길이
var id = 'taemy'; // Me2day 아이디

var head_yn = 0 ; // 제목 표시 있음(1) , 없음(0)

var nickname = '태미' ;




사이드바에 넣는 경우 맨 끝부분 의
<FIElDSET style='padding:3px; text-align:left'><LEGEND>미투데이</LEGEND>
<div id="me2day">Me2day loading...</div>
</FIElDSET>
를 그냥
<div id="me2day">Me2day loading...</div>
만 넣으시고,
var length = 25; // 항목당 표현 길이
var id = 'taemy'; // Me2day 아이디

var head_yn = 1 ; // 제목 표시 있음(1) , 없음(0)
정도로 바꾸시면 됩니다. (head_yn 는 그냥 0 으로 하는 것이 나을듯 함 - 알아서 ^^ )


# 감사합니다
Crowe Lee - 플톡 플러그인 참조
거친마루 - 야후 pipe 참조

이올린에 북마크하기